Where are you from? Where are you based now and do you travel for shoots?
I’m originally from Thailand. I currently live in Seattle and I normally don’t travel for shoots. There are times when photographers will pay for my flight and hotel but other than that, I stay local.
Who or what inspired you to become a model?
I saw photos of other models and it looked really fun so I wanted to give it a shot. After the first couple of shoots I really enjoyed seeing the creativity of photographers and their different styles. Every photographer is different and it shows in the different shoots that I do.

How and when you start modeling?
I started modeling seriously back in January of this year. I found a photographer on Craigslist… I know it’s not very safe but I didn’t know any better back then. My friends were calling me every 30 minutes because they were in fear of my safety! Luckily for me, he was a legit photographer. He told me about Model Mayhem and so I registered for an account and learned how to screen photographers.

What do you look for when deciding to work with a photographer?
I first do research into the photographer. I look at the photographer’s website, Instagram and/or Model Mayhem to see what kind of photographer they are. I usually contact some of the models that they have worked with for safety reasons. Us models gotta stay safe!

How important is social media in your success?
Very important! I get a lot of jobs from my Instagram and recently I have been getting a few influencer gigs. Social media really helps with the exposure.

What’s the best career advice you give to new models?
Always be safe. Take your time to do the research and screen properly. Do as many jobs as you can in the beginning to build your portfolio but while you’re doing that, figure out what type of modeling you enjoy the most and concentrate on excelling in that category. Last but not least, have fun during your shoots!
